Note: Assuming data in missing G & H column are all negative (As stated by you).

When complementation occurs (Positive growth; indicated by plus sign), mutation is in the different genes. When complementation doesn't occur (Negative growth; indicated by minus sign), mutation is in the same gene.

From the table, we find that cross between A & all other mutants, C & D don't produce positive growth. Thus, no complementation occurs between A & C, D. As a result, mutation in A, C & D must be in a same gene & they will form a complementation group. Similarly, we find that no complementation occurs between B & F. So, mutation in B & F must be in a same gene & they will form a complementation group. Now, complementation occurs between E & all other mutants. So, mutation in E is in different gene from all other mutants. Thus, E will form a separate complementation group. Also, no complementation occurs between G & H (Missing part of the picture. Cross between G & H must produce negative growth). Thus, mutation in G & H are in same gene & they will form a complementation group.

1) So, number of genes will be 4.

2) So, complementation group will be- (A, C & D), (B & F), E & (G & H).
